Galle Fort and Its Surroundings
Galle Fort, built by the Portuguese in the 16th century and expanded by the Dutch, is an excellent place to start your visit. It’s a perfect blend of old-world charm and modern-day conveniences. Walk along the fort walls and enjoy panoramic views of the sea. Inside, there are boutique shops, galleries, and restaurants where you can sample local cuisine.
Beaches and Coastal Attractions
The best places to visit in Galle Sri Lanka are also known for their beautiful beaches. Unawatuna Beach, just a short drive from the town, is famous for its golden sands and clear waters. It’s ideal for swimming and offers a laid-back atmosphere. If you’re into snorkeling or diving, the nearby beach at Jungle Beach provides access to vibrant coral reefs.
Cultural Heritage Sites
In addition to Galle Fort, the region is rich in cultural and religious sites. The Japanese Peace Pagoda, located on the hilltop overlooking the city, provides a peaceful environment and breathtaking views. Another cultural gem is the Sri Sudharshanaramaya Buddhist Temple, which offers insight into the island’s spiritual heritage.

After exploring the historic and cultural landmarks, you can enjoy the vibrant local food scene. Galle is home to a variety of restaurants offering everything from Sri Lankan rice and curry to international cuisines. Many eateries overlook the ocean, making dining a pleasant experience in itself.
If you’re interested in shopping, Galle has several markets where you can buy local handicrafts, spices, and souvenirs. The Galle Fort area, in particular, is known for its boutique stores, where you can find unique products handcrafted by local artisans.
